Ground penetrating capabilities of Airborne SAR System SETHI

Résumé

Airborne radar platforms are useful to get image data bases of targeted areas selected for their interest regarding research topics. Airborne platform and embedded sensors are more flexible than space ones, and have bigger coverage than ground ones. It can be used as prototype of future airborne or space radars, and as algorithm and performance validation test bench. The ONERA SETHI platform has been used for several experiments that require soil penetration capabilities. This paper presents results of experiments during which buried objects were detected for different ground types and humidity conditions. First experiment has been realized over the Sahara desert, second one over Greenland Ice Sheet and last one in France over dry sand.
